For the return of the in-person CFDA Fashion Awards this year, Julia Fox knew she had to make a statement. The actress and new mom was thrilled for a night out – and to make her Awards debut, she worked with stylist Matthew Mazur to create a stunning look.

Fox and Mazur had a unique experience in preparation for the event. Attending as a guest of Nordstrom, instead of showroom pulls, the actress and stylist enjoyed a luxury shopping experience with the retailer to select her look. The duo landed on a look from nominee Dries van Noten.

“For Julia’s look when looking around the store, I always think of an element of surprise, not just with her but all my clients. I chose things that we have seen Julia in, for example the ‘Femme Fatale/Bombshell’ look, but also chose things we haven’t necessarily seen from her on a carpet. The Dries Van Noten was something in terms of color, and style we haven’t seen Julia in and I didn’t know how she would react, but that and another look I chose by chance by The Row were her favorites which led to me being pleasantly surprised and to continue following my intuition with her,” said Mazur.

The stunning embellished look was complete with jewelry from Jacob and Co, Tiffanys, and Mateo, a bag from Rosantica, and Jimmy Choo shoes.

“Working with Julia has always been something that has been a passion of mine. I knew about Julia since high school as we both grew up in New York City, We then later became friends,” Mazur added.

“To me, Julia has always exemplified New York, in all its glamour, chaos, beauty, and grit. She’s always stayed true to who she authentically is and that is what makes me as a creative, totally and utterly inspired. New York has my heart and anyone that is a product of it always has a soft spot in my heart. You don’t meet many people like that and Julia is a true example of what it means to be one-in-a-million.”
